Adoor's third feature, Elippathayam won him the covetedBritish <strong>Film</strong> Institute Award for the most original and imaginativefilm <strong>of</strong> 1982. The International <strong>Film</strong> Critics Prize (FIPRESCI)has gone to him six times successively for Mukhamukham,Anantaram, Mathilukal, Vidheyan, Kathapurushan andNizhalkkuthu.In the year 2004 the French Government conferred on himthe title <strong>of</strong> The Commander <strong>of</strong> the Order <strong>of</strong> Arts and Lettersrecognizing his contribution to cinema. Following it, the Indiannation presented him the Dada Phalke Award, the highestrecognition for life-time achievement in Cinema. The next yearhe was given the country's top civilian award <strong>of</strong> the title <strong>of</strong>Padma vibhushan. The same year, the Mahatma GandhiUniversity conferred on him the honorary degree <strong>of</strong> D.Litt.His collection <strong>of</strong> essays, The World <strong>of</strong> Cinema was given thenational award for the Best book on Cinema in 1984.The French Cinematheque in Paris, <strong>Film</strong> Society <strong>of</strong> LincolnCentre New York, and The Smithsonian Institution in Washingtonamong others have honored him by holding full retrospectives<strong>of</strong> his work.His feature films all in Malayalam are: Swayamvaram - One'sown Choice(1972), Kodiyettam - Ascent (1977), Elippathayam-Rat -trap(1981), Mukhamukham- Face to Face(1984), Anantaram-Monologue(1987), Mathilukal- Walls(1990) Vidheyan - TheServile(1993) Kathapurushan -Man <strong>of</strong> the Story(1995),Nizhalkkuthu - Shadow Kill (2002) and Naalu Pennungal - FourWomen (2007).His eleventh film, 'A woman, two men' which is underproduction now is expected to be completed by January nextyear.DIRECTOR'S STATEMENTThere is a real base for the story <strong>of</strong> the young dancer in thedocumentary. In very many cases, however good a dancer shebe, marriage would spell the end <strong>of</strong> her career. In the film thereare parallel streams to the young girl's story. One important oneis her teacher's. She is a single parent who is followed throughher daily chores and the pursuit <strong>of</strong> her pr<strong>of</strong>ession- teachingMohiniyattam. The teacher's is a down-to-earth story whereasthe girl's is a very romantic, trip which is difficult to be termeddream or real.Stage performances <strong>of</strong> accomplished artistes are there tounderscore and intensify the young dancers bhava - the feelings.At the very basic level the film had to look beautiful.The choice <strong>of</strong> the locales was made on the basis <strong>of</strong> its patronsin the past as well as the present. Aristocratic families, temples,and Palaces were the natural settings. The concert halls representthe present. While it has its roots in the folk arts, the nourishmentalways came from the classical traditions. In its present evolvedform, Mohiniyattam is a very sophisticated dance form.100 101
